Forecast: Import of Milling Products, Malt, Starches, Inulin and Wheat Gluten to Italy

The importation of milling products, malt, starches, inulin, and wheat gluten to Italy is projected to increase steadily from 2024 to 2028, rising from $427.36 million to $465.33 million. This represents a consistent growth pattern with year-on-year increases averaging around 2-3% annually during this period. The calculated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) over this five-year span reflects moderate, stable growth, emphasizing the sector's resilient demand and significance.
